Alabama ARRL Section Public Information Coordinator Ed Tyler, N4EDT, (right) recently created the “Pen & Key” award to be given to the Public Information Officer in the Alabama Section who uses print, radio, TV and “social media“ most effectively. The winner of this award was announced in August at the Huntsville Hamfest and the winner was Tracy A Stephens, KI4OZG, (left) who is the PIO for the Calhoun County Amateur Radio Association in Anniston, AL. Tracy also serves as the PIO for the KD4CAL - Calhoun Co. (AL) ARES/RACES and the Electronic Media PIO for the Alabama ARRL Section.

Tracy was unable to attend the Huntsville Hanfest to accept the award in person so it was accepted on his behalf by Peggy Wilhoite, KM4MPW, president of the Calhoun County Amateur Radio Association. However Ed Tyler made a special appearance at the CCARA’s club meeting on Saturday September 14, 2013 to present it to Tracy in front of his fellow club members. Ed first talked about the duties and responsibilities of a PIO and then he commented on how Tracy quickly accepted the challenge of becoming the Electronic Media PIO for the Alabama ARRL Section. He then asked Tracy to step up to the front of the room and handed him the award.

Tracy thanked Ed and the club members for giving him the opportunity to serve as a PIO and said that none of it would have been possible without their continued support. He said he felt very honored and privileged to win such a beautiful and prestigious award. It is his wish that other PIOs across the state of Alabama will one day be the recipient of this award for their efforts in continuing to support and sharing the hobby of amateur radio
